In an academic context, the question of whether electrical current (amperage) can influence human emotions is intriguing and intersects with various fields such as psychology, neuroscience, and bioelectromagnetism. Here's a detailed exploration:


Direct Electrical Stimulation

    Transcranial Direct Current Stimulation (tDCS): tDCS is a form of neurostimulation that applies a low electric current to specific areas of the brain through electrodes on the scalp. It is used to modulate neuronal activity and has been investigated for its potential effects on mood, depression, anxiety, and cognitive functions.

    Deep Brain Stimulation (DBS): DBS involves implanting electrodes in certain areas of the brain to deliver electrical impulses. It is used primarily to treat neurological disorders like Parkinson's disease but has also been explored for its effects on emotional regulation and mood disorders.

Indirect Effects of Electromagnetic Fields

    Electromagnetic Hypersensitivity: Some individuals report experiencing a variety of symptoms, including emotional distress, when exposed to electromagnetic fields (EMFs), a phenomenon known as electromagnetic hypersensitivity (EHS). However, scientific evidence supporting a direct causal relationship between EMFs and emotional symptoms is limited and controversial.

    Therapeutic Use of Pulsed Electromagnetic Fields (PEMFs): PEMFs have been used in various therapeutic applications, including the treatment of depression and anxiety. The mechanism is believed to involve the modulation of neuronal activity and neurotransmitter levels, although more research is needed to fully understand its effects on emotions.

Psychological and Environmental Factors

    Placebo Effect: In studies involving electrical stimulation or EMF exposure, the placebo effect can play a significant role in perceived emotional changes. Participants' beliefs and expectations about the treatment can influence their emotional responses.

    Environmental Stressors: The presence of electrical devices and infrastructure can contribute to environmental stressors that affect emotional well-being. Factors such as noise, visual clutter, and concerns about health risks can influence stress levels and emotional states.

Conclusion

While there is some evidence to suggest that electrical currents and electromagnetic fields can influence human emotions, the mechanisms and extent of these effects are complex and not fully understood. Direct electrical stimulation of the brain, such as tDCS and DBS, has shown promise in modulating emotions and treating mood disorders. However, the indirect effects of electromagnetic fields on emotions are more controversial and require further investigation. Understanding the interplay between electrical currents, electromagnetic fields, and human emotions is an ongoing area of research with potential implications for mental health and well-being.
